I have long wanted a pet that represents my myriad literary ambitions, and I have a couple of ideas of how we might do that.

First Option: Accessories

Kniga Like my pet Kniga here, Scribble Noktoa are depicted holding a book. This color could expound upon that so some pets are holding writing utensils such as quills, giant pencils as tall as the pet, ink pens and ink wells with a bit of dribble; or typewriters, notepads, more books, etc.

Some may argue here "but you could overlay that!" Well...me, personally, I could only do a little copy and paste and make it look like it sort of belonged. But in these examples I'm thinking of a bit more involvement between the pet and the object, rather than them side by side.

Second Option: Making Letter Shapes Something like this:

Most examples I can find look a little kindergarteny, but I think there's a way we could do it that doesn't look too juvenile. The letters could be chosen based on the name of the character, but that wouldn't actually be necessary.

Third Option: Letter/Word Patterns on Skin This would be similar to how sweetheart pets have hearts all over their skin/fur. Each pet would have a printing of letters in various fonts. Like this, but like way better than this.

Fourth Option: Pets Outlined in Words Like this: I think it's called a typography portrait.


I think each option has their own merit, and maybe the Pets of Letters would be a color like Nostalgic in that each species interprets it their own way.
